在数学的世界里,欧拉定理是一个非常有用的工具,它将整数和模运算联系在一起,为解决许多数学问题提供了便捷。对于初中生来说,掌握欧拉定理不仅能够提升数学思维能力,还能让数学证明变得更加简单有趣。本文将带你一起探索欧拉定理的奥秘,让你轻松掌握这一数学证明技巧。
什么是欧拉定理?
欧拉定理是一个关于整数和模运算的基本定理。它表明,对于任意两个互质的正整数(a)和(n),都有以下关系成立:
[ a^{\phi(n)} \equiv 1 \ (\text{mod}\ n) ]
其中,(\phi(n))表示小于(n)且与(n)互质的正整数的个数,称为欧拉函数。
欧拉定理的证明
欧拉定理的证明有多种方法,以下介绍一种较为简单的证明思路:
- 构造同余方程组:设(a)和(n)互质,即(\gcd(a, n) = 1)。对于(1 \leq k \leq \phi(n)),存在唯一的整数(x_k),使得以下同余方程组成立:
[ \begin{cases} x_k \equiv 1 \ (\text{mod}\ n) \ x_k \equiv 0 \ (\text{mod}\ a) \end{cases} ]
- 求解同余方程组:由第一个方程可知,(x_k)是(n)的倍数加1,即(x_k = kn + 1)。将(x_k)代入第二个方程,得到:
[ kn + 1 \equiv 0 \ (\text{mod}\ a) ]
[ kn \equiv -1 \ (\text{mod}\ a) ]
- 构造乘积:将上述同余方程组中的(x_k)相乘,得到:
[ (kn + 1)(k2n + 1) \cdots (k{\phi(n)}n + 1) \equiv (-1)(-1) \cdots (-1) \ (\text{mod}\ a) ]
- 化简乘积:由于(a)和(n)互质,根据费马小定理,(a^{\phi(n)} \equiv 1 \ (\text{mod}\ n))。因此,上式可以化简为:
[ a^{\phi(n)} \equiv 1 \ (\text{mod}\ a) ]
- 结论:由上述推导可知,欧拉定理成立。
欧拉定理的应用
欧拉定理在数学和计算机科学中有着广泛的应用,以下列举一些例子:
求解同余方程:利用欧拉定理,可以快速求解形如(ax \equiv b \ (\text{mod}\ n))的同余方程。
计算大数的幂:在密码学中,欧拉定理可以用于计算大数的幂,从而提高计算效率。
素性检验:欧拉定理可以用于素性检验,判断一个数是否为素数。
总结
欧拉定理是一个简单而强大的数学工具,初中生完全有能力掌握。通过本文的介绍,相信你已经对欧拉定理有了初步的了解。在今后的学习中,不断运用欧拉定理解决实际问题,相信你会收获更多。
